How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Stockton?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Stockton Studio Apartments | $956 | $700 | $1,515 |
| Stockton 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,141 | $505 | $3,000 |
| Stockton 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,256 | $575 | $3,582 |
| Stockton 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,503 | $609 | $3,774 |
| Stockton 4 Bedroom Apartments | $820 | $550 | $5,194 |

How much rent can you afford?
The common "Rule of Thumb" is that rent should be no more than 30% of your income. How much is that? Enter your monthly income and click "Calculate My Budget" to find out.
